medorrhinum 1Medorrhinum is prepared from the toxic substances of Gonorrhoea. It has proved to be very useful in the treatment of inherited Gonorrhoeal diseases. The role of Syphilinum in the treatment of hereditary Syphilis is similar to that of Medorrhinum in hereditary Gonorrhoea. If these remedies are not used, then these diseases become a permanent part of the person’s life, flaring up every now and then and become difficult to get rid off. Some eminent doctors are of the opinion that syphilis and gonorrhoea have been present in human society since ancient times and their toxins have been passed on from generation to generation. The sufferer does not have to contract the disease personally. His/her symptoms of syphilis and gonorrhoea may very well be hereditary in nature.

Previously, the treatment of syphilis was considered to be very difficult. It consisted of mercury compounds. Nowadays, penicillin given continuously for a month is considered to offer a complete cure. According to homoeopathy, syphilis is incurable. It simply disguises itself in different forms. It becomes dormant, only to reappear when the conditions become favourable. Modern research in allopathy is also supportive of this homoeopathic view. During research on AIDS in America, it came to be known that many AIDS patients suddenly showed signs of syphilis, although previously they had no trace of it. On retracing their family history, it was observed without a shadow of doubt, that the ancestors of at least some of them suffered from syphilis, which was treated with Mercury compounds. However the Syphilis was only suppressed and persisted in dormant form. Similar is the case with gonorrhoea. This also gets passed on from generation to generation. Unless completely uprooted, the treatment of gonorrhoea and resultant diseases would only prove superficial. The diseases of the reproductive organs in men as well as in women, due to the result of gonorrhoea having been suppressed, may present in two different forms i.e. over-excitement or total palliation. There may be complete loss of libido. In short, the sexual behaviour of the patient is extreme, either one way or the other, but nothing in between. Medorrhinum is considered to be the most highly valued treatment of suppressed gonorrhoea (latent gonorrhoea). In fact, most of the doctors advise using it first and foremost. Medorrhinum in high potency will surface the symptoms of latent gonorrhoea, which can then be treated appropriately. Furthermore, dangerous consequences will also be thus avoided.

Asthma also is related to Medorrhinum. Marasmus (the wasting disease of the children), asthma, chronic nasal catarrh, ringworm and special forms of warts remain dormant in the body as sequelae of suppressed gonorrhoea, only to express themselves on and off. The warts of any kind and form not amenable to Thuja may respond to Medorrhinum.

Some women, who suffer from irregularity of periods, pain or nervous weakness after marriage, may need to be treated with Medorrhinum. Patients feel extremely cold yet sweat profusely. The palms of their hands may feel like burning, though the right and left hands may become cold alternately, or sometimes both hands at the same time.

Multiple joint pains and rheumatism provided other symptoms of Medorrhinum are also present, benefit significantly from Medorrhinum. Although, most of its ailments present from sunrise to sunset, some become especially pronounced at night such as seeing ghosts or dead people in frightful dreams all night. Urinary symptoms also become more severe at night, such as frequent urination or urgency to the extent that the patient may not be able to make it to the lavatory. Such patients also have some swelling or inflammation of the prostate glands.

Thuja also resembles Medorrhinum in certain respects. Most of its symptoms worsen after midnight. In multiple joint pains, Medorrhinum will surface the true symptoms of the latent disease so it may be treated easily.

Another symptom of Medorrhinum is the sensation of pins and needles all over, along with urticaria. Noise, especially a loud noise, causes mental anguish and then urticaria. In Medorrhinum, swelling of feet and legs is usual. The lower legs (below the knees) become cold. Sometimes, the soles of the feet are extremely sensitive; so much so that the patient will is not able to walk on his feet. He will either crawl on his knees or walk extremely carefully, putting minimum pressure on the sole of the feet. On walking a little, the feet become warm making the walk easier. But afterwards, the discomfort in the soles becomes more intense.

Another salient feature of Medorrhinum is that the time seems to pass very slowly. Young boys and girls feel as if somebody is standing behind them. They become frequently startled and look back to see if somebody has quietly approached them from behind. They believe that they are being watched. Medorrhinum, as well as Phosphorus, is very useful to abate this feeling. In Phosphorus also, the patient has a feeling as if somebody is peeping over him. The toxic effects of certain diseases cause this feeling.

In Medorrhinum, the patient is afraid of the dark and has a fear of falling. The Scalp feels tense and tight. Medorrhinum has also been very successful in the treatment of skin conditions and dandruff. Its symptoms pertaining to the hair are similar to those of Natrum Mur. Both of these remedies are related to gonorrhoeal diseases. In Natrum Mur, the hair becomes dry and brittle along with severe dandruff. In certain cases, Medorrhinum alone can cure these conditions.

Some people become nervous easily. Objects start to dance before them. The vision becomes blurred and does not focus. Black or brown spots appear before the eyes. The patient may have double vision. If these symptoms become chronic, then Medorrhinum will be found very useful. Hallucinations, tension in the eyes, mental anguish and falling eyelashes can also be successfully treated with Medorrhinum. Also in Medorrhinum as in Apis, there are bags below the eyes. In Apis, the swelling hangs, while in Medorrhinum the swelling is rather diffuse.

Medorrhinum, given in very high potency, is also useful in the treatment of chronic nasal catarrh. It shows that there is a deepseated residue of gonorrhoea, which is out of the reach of common remedies. Medorrhinum is useful in chronic catarrh as the disease is deep-seated it will only respond to high potency of Medorrhinum CM or at least 10000. It proves to be extremely valuable in this condition. Medorrhinum is very useful if the patient feels extremely hungry and craves to eat insatiably when nervous, or similarly if his severe thirst becomes unquenchable. Extreme hunger is also known in Psorinum, but it mostly bothers at night.

Medorrhinum has been found useful in the treatment of ascites (accumulation of water in the abdomen due to liver disease), as well as the swelling and inflammation of glands in the groins.

The constipation of Medorrhinum is characterised by stools in the form of dry rounded droppings. The urine is scanty, brown in colour, very pungent and less frequent. It is possible that Medorrhinum may also be helpful to patients who have been rendered physically disabled and limp due to chronic joint pains. It is also useful in the treatment of frequent urination due to neurosis but not due to diabetes.

Medorrhinum is also closely linked to conditions related to the kidney, urinary bladder and prostate gland. The first and foremost treatment of kidney pain (renal colic) is Aconite 1000 and Belladonna 1000 combined, two doses given ten minutes apart. The patient will, by the grace of God, get better immediately. If the kidney pain gets worse with cold, then Mag Phos 6X repeated a few times or simply one dose of Colocynth CM will offer magical relief. After the relief of pain, its root cause i.e. the kidney stones, must be treated appropriately. If the kidney pain is caused by inflammation or infection rather than by stones, the proper curative treatment should be sought, and this could be Medorrhinum.

Medorrhinum is also related to deafness, especially nerve deafness, in which the patient feels no pain. Medorrhinum is useful in chronic and progressive deafness. However, Sulphur should not be overlooked. In fact, I have treated patients who had developed deafness due to the thickening of the bone around the auditory nerve (otosclerosis) with Sulphur CM. The thickening tendency of the bone disappeared and hearing did not deteriorate any further.

In Medorrhinum, the teeth being very sensitive hurt on chewing food. Ulcers, having jagged margins, also form in the mouth. Medorrhinum has also been found beneficial in the treatment of chronic ankle pain.

Medorrhinum is deeply related to asthma also. Generally, Nat Sulph is considered to be a very effective remedy for asthma. Natrum Sulph is often found useful in the treatment of children presenting symptoms of a familial type of gonorrhoea, but sometimes Medorrhinum may also be required, so as to better express the latent symptoms of gonorrhoea. Calcarea Sulph is also reported to be very effective in the treatment of gonorrhoea. If phlegm becomes deeply seated in the lungs and is difficult to cough out, and other homoeopathic remedies have proved ineffective, then Medorrhinum may offer substantial cure. Kali Iodide and Arsenic Iodide are also useful for the expulsion of deep-seated phlegm from the lungs. For the treatment of deep ulcers resulting from the dislodgment of thick sputum or phlegm, Kali Iodide is better, but for relatively superficial ulcers, Arsenic Iodide is better.

Medorrhinum is considered very useful in the treatment of lightning type of joint pains associated with severe pain in the chest. Like Lachesis, its pain and burning is also over the left side of the chest. Slip disc with resulting nerve root pain (sciatica) should be thoroughly investigated before treatment. If the investigation is inconclusive then Medorrhinum can be given in high potency and then wait for seven to ten days. I happened to treat one such patient with Colocynth based on his symptoms. He responded well, but after a while, the condition stopped improving any further. So I gave him Medorrhinum instead of Colocynth CM wherupon his original symptoms returned including the severe pain. Had I continued to treat him with a high potency of Medorrhinum, he might have been completely cured. The patient was rather impatient, so I gave him Colocynth, instead of Medorrhinum as I had proposed. This time, Colocynth proved to be much more effective. I failed to follow him further and do not know whether he was fully cured or not.

Sometimes, the legs may feel very heavy due to pain in the back. The legs become stiff. This is suggestive of Medorrhinum. At times, the spasm impedes circulation. This remedy also shows sign of cramp especially in the calves of the legs. If a person feels cramps in the legs on standing for a long time, then Mag Phos 6X may also be

useful. In Medorrhinum however, cramps also affect the under surface of the feet, which tend to be drawn and turn inwards.

Many of the symptoms of Medorrhinum become worse in the heat of the sun. Humidity and the seaside offer relief. Some of the symptoms become worse at night, as detailed above.

medorrhinum 2MEDORRHINUM

Children: One of the many uses of this remedy is in the inherited complaints of children.

The physician of long and active experience meets many obstinate cases in children. The infant soon emaciates and becomes marasmic, or a child becomes asthmatic, or suffers with vicious catarrh of nose or eyelids, or has ringworm on the scalp or face, or is dwarfed; and after some waste of time it comes to mind that the father was treated for gonorrhea that was obstinate and perhaps had condylomata on the genitalia.

This remedy will cure, or begin the recovery. The woman married several years desires to become a mother. She was healthy when she married, but now she has ovarian pains, menstrual troubles, she has lost all sexual response, is growing pale and waxy, and becoming violently sensitive and nervous.

The husband's history gives the cause, and this remedy will cure. The pale waxy young men, who crave stimulants and tobacco, who are sensitive to drafts, become stiff after exertion and walking, who perspire easily and are extremely sensitive to cold, who have never been well since having a gonorrhea cured by injections.

Rheumatic symptoms in every part of the body. Some symptoms are worse in the daytime. The usual comparison with Syphilinum, which reads,

"Med. in daytime and Syph. at night," does not hold good as a sweeping statement. It is true that many Syph. pains are worse nights.

It is true that some sycotic and Medorrhinum symptoms are worse daytimes. It is also true that many sycotic symptoms are violent day and night. It is also true that the mental symptoms of Med. are most violent at night. It will not do to be too sweeping with circumstances of this nosode.

The rheumatic inflammations are worse from motion, but where swelling is not present these patients act like Rhus patients; they are sensitive to cold, suffer from aching and torturesome pains, and find relief only in motion - like Rhus. Most sycotic patients suffer from cold, some are sensitive to heat.

Sore, bruised and lame, as if he had taken a deep cold and was coming down with a fever. The pains come on with a feeling of general tension. Obstinate cases of rheumatism. Losing flesh. Walks stooped, becoming clumsy. Stumbles. Looks as if he were going into quick consumption. Intense nervous sensibility, respecting touch of garment or a lock of hair by any one not en rapport.

Trembling and quivering; growing steadily weaker. Intense formication all over the body. Starts from the slightest noise. Feels faint and wants to be fanned, Wants open air. Cold and pulseless, with cold sweat.

Oedema of the limbs with great soreness and dropsy of serous sacs. Externally sensitive to cold damp weather. Subject to neuralgias. Stitching, tearing pains. The pains are ameliorated by heat. Drawing pains in back and limbs. The patient is extremely sensitive to pain. The remedy should never be used low.

Mind: Forgetful of facts, figures and names; of what he has read.

Makes mistakes in writing, of spelling, and words. Time move too slowly; everybody moves too slowly. He is in a constant hurry, in such a hurry that he gets out of breath. She is in such a hurry that she feels faint. Confusion of mind, dazed; fear of sensation; loses the idea when speaking. Great difficulty in stating her symptoms, loses herself and must be asked over again.

Thinks some one is behind her; hears whispering. Sees faces that peer at her from behind the furniture (Phos.). Everything seems unreal (Alum.).

Wild desperate feeling as if incipient insanity. Weeps when talking. Exhilaration in evening. Changeable state of mind; one moment sad, the next mirthful. Presentiment of death. Frightened sensation on waking as if something dreadful had happened. Fear of the dark. Anxiety about her salvation.

Vertigo when stooping; ameliorated lying; aggravated from motion. Fear of falling.

Head: Wandering neuralgia of head, worse in cold damp weather.

Sharp pains come and go suddenly. No part of head is free from pain. Pain aggravated from light, and on coughing. Burning pains deep in, as if in brain. Extreme tension of scalp. Band across forehead. Pain in occiput and nape, aggravated on motion. Intense itching of scalp. Herpetic eruptions on scalp; ringworm. Copious dandruff. Hair dry and crispy.

Eyes: Flickering before the eyes.

Blurred vision, and black or brown spots in the field of vision. Objects look double, or small. Sees imaginary objects. Eyes feel drawn. Tension in the muscles. Pain in eyes on turning them. Sensation of sand in eyes. Sensation of sticks. inflammation of conjunctiva with ulceration of the cornea. Blepharitis with much swelling. Lids stuck together in the morning. Margins red and excoriated. Ptosis. Smarting of lids. Eyelashes fall out. Swelling under eyes, as in Bright's disease.

Ears: Impaired hearing and total deafness.

Imagines he hears voices or people in conversation, At first the hearing is very acute. Pain along Eustachian tubes into ears. Crawling in ears. Itching in ears. Stitching pains in ears.

Nose: This remedy cures obstinate nasal catarrh, also post nasal obstruction with loss of smell.

Mucus, white or yellow. A middle aged man was cured of an obstinate nasal discharge by Med. very high and a discharge from the urethra which had been suppressed many years before came back and acted like a chronic gleet, and finally subsided without other treatment.

Bleeding from the nose, and bloody nasal discharge. Nose sensitive to inhaled air. Itching and crawling in nose.

The greenish yellow, waxy, sickly face of the sycotic patient looks like that of the Arsenic patient, but strange to say, Arsenic does not otherwise correspond to the symptoms, but may be mistaken for it. The skin shines, and is often covered by blotches and there are fever blisters about the mouth. Herpes on the face.

Epithelioma of wing of nose, or on lip. Rheumatic pains and stiffness of face. Swelling of the submaxillary glands.

Mouth: The teeth are always sensitive when chewing.

The taste is perverted, and the tongue is foul and white at base. The mouth is full of canker sores. Ulcers in the mouth and on the tongue.

The breath is foul. Stringy mucus in mouth and throat. Mouth dry and feels burnt. Catarrh of throat, and thick white mucus is constantly drawn from posterior nares.

Stomach: Ravenous hunger, even after eating.

Unquenchable thirst. Craves stimulants, tobacco, sweets, green fruit, ice, sour things, oranges, ale, salt. Nausea after eating, and after drinking water. Vomiting of mucus and bile, Sour and bitter vomiting. Violent retching. Vomiting without nausea.

Gnawing in stomach, not relieved by eating or drinking. Trembling in stomach. Clawing in stomach, aggravated by drawing up the knees. Sinking in stomach. Agonizing pains in stomach.

Liver: Terrible pains in liver.

Grasping pains in liver and spleen. It has cured ascites. Pulsation felt in abdomen. Pain and swelling of the inguinal glands.

A young man who had been in good flesh and health took gonorrhoea. He was treated by injection. Soon he began to lose flesh. He suffered from pain in the groin, which compelled him to walk bent. He became pale and waxy; stiff and lame all over, and was very sensitive to cold.

Took cold frequently, which seemed never to get quite well. After Med. very high the discharge returned, and he seemed quite well. Pain in spermatic cords.

Infants: This remedy has cured many cases of marasmus in infants that had inherited sycosis from a parent.

Children of a sycotic father are especially subject to attacks of vomiting and diarrhoea, and emaciation. They resist well selected chronic remedies, or are only palliated by well selected remedies. After Med. high they thrive, and remedies act better.

Stools: Constipation.

Can pass stool only by leaning far back when straining at stool. Inactivity of the rectum. Round balls, and hard lumpy stool. Oozing of moisture at the anus, smelling like fishbrine.

Urines: Scanty, high-colored, strong-smelling urine in a patient suffering from rheumatic lameness and stiffness.

Sensitive to cold, with tenderness of the soles. In albuminous urine with hyaline casts when the patient is waxy and there is oedema of feet and ankles, and the soles so tender he can scarcely walk on them, the skin of soles is bluish and hot; also when the swollen legs are so sore he cannot have them touched, or endure the pressure to ascertain whether the swelling will or will not pit on pressure.

In the above conditions Med. will act promptly if there has been gonorrhoeal history. Inflammation of bladder, prostate gland or kidneys. Copious mucus in urine. Renal colic. Parenchymatic inflammation of the kidneys. Copious pale urine. Frequent urination at night. Loses urine in bed. Inactivity of the bladder and feeble stream of urine. It has cured many cases of polyuria.

Genitals: Nocturnal emissions and impotency in young men who have had gonorrhoea several times, especially if treated by injections.

Prolonged gleety discharge with rheumatic symptoms and declining health. For gonorrhoeal rheumatism it is a most important remedy. It controls the rheumatic symptoms and restores the discharge.

It has cured induration of testes, and pain in the spermatic cords. Pain in left spermatic cord, left sciatic nerve and lumbago from every exposure to a draft in one who suffered from gonorrhoea several years ago and was cured by Med. 10 M. at long intervals.

Chronic pain in ovarian region. Sterility. Painful menstruation. Obstinate leucorrhoea. Enlarged ovaries. Violent itching of vulva and vagina. Profuse menses. Drawing in sacrum as if menses would come on, Cutting like knives in whole pelvic region.

Burning in scrotum and hips during menses.

Respiration is difficult.

Suffocation and short breath on slight exertion. Asthma in children of sycotic parents (Nat. s.). Spasms of the glottis with clucking in the larynx; air expelled with difficulty, but inhaled with ease. Several cases of asthma have been cured by this remedy. Dryness of the larynx causes spasms and cough on falling asleep.

Most obstinate catarrh of air passages with copious viscid expectoration has been cured by this remedy. Cannot cough deep enough to reach the phlegm (Caust.). The cough is ameliorated by lying on the abdomen, is aggravated at night. The expectoration. is yellow, white or green, viscid, difficult to raise. Cough worse in a warm room.

Many of the patients that need this remedy look sick, pale, and walk stooped as if about to go into phthisis. Dry cough, with rattling in chest. Great heat, even burning in chest. Many pains in chest. Rheumatic, sharp pains through chest on exposure to damp cold air.

When patients who have suffered from gonorrhoea seem to be taking on a phtisical complex of symptoms and the paucity of individualizing symptoms makes the remedy doubtful, this remedy will bring better reaction, and sometimes be the remedy for many months.

Intense pain in chest on coughing. Sensation of coldness in chest and mammae. Stitching pain in chest. The chest is sore to touch, and aggravated by the motion of breathing.

The heart manifests all the symptoms usual to rheumatic constitutions. Dyspnea; fluttering heart; palpitation. The pains are acute, cutting, stitching; aggravated by motion. Burning in heart, extending to left arm.

Back: "Lame back" is the common complaint of these patients.

It is generally a lumbago, or it is a lumbo-sacral pain, and often extends into the lower limbs. Crural or sciatic pains. Drawing in nape and back. Pain across the back, from left to right shoulders. Great heat in the upper part of spine. Stiffness in the back on rising, or beginning to move. Pains all aggravated in cold damp weather. Tender spine, Soreness in region of kidneys.

Limbs: Chronic rheumatic pains in limbs in cold damp weather.

The limbs are lame and stiff. Stitching pains all over the body, and in limbs. Sharp pains. The patient is extremely sensitive to pain, and feels pain as sharp and stitching. Some of the pains come on during motion, and some are better from continued motion. Cold extremities. Burning palms and soles, Trembling of the limbs. Rheumatic pains in shoulders aggravated from motion.

Numbness of arms and hands, worse left. Trembling hands and arms. Burning palms, wants them fanned. Right hand cold, then left. Cold hands. Heat and numbness of back of hands.

Trembling weakness and numbness of lower limbs. Awkwardness of legs, they do not go where they are willed to go. Numbness of thighs. Must stretch the lower limbs constantly. Drawing pains and tension in legs. Rheumatic pains. Stiffness and soreness in flesh and periosteum. Shooting up the legs during a thunderstorm.

Restlessness in legs, must move them constantly. Aching, drawing in legs and thighs, in sciatic and crural nerves, ameliorated by continued motion. Legs numb and heavy, like wood. Legs cold up to the knees.

Contraction of muscles of posterior part of thigh down to knee. Cramps in soles and calves. Weak ankles. Burning feet, wants them uncovered and fanned. Legs swollen to knees, and pit upon pressure. Sore bruised legs, ankles and soles. Soles sore and bruised, look blue. He cannot walk on the soles. Swelling and itching of the soles. It cures the tenderness in the soles so common in chronic gonorrhoeal rheumatism. Tenderness of soles so that be had to walk on his knees. Cold sweaty feet.

Sleep: Can sleep only on the back with bands over head.

Sleeps on her knees with face forced into the pillow. Terrible dreams of ghosts and dead people; she dreads the nights.

Sleepy but cannot sleep. Sleeplessness fore part of night. Copious night sweats.
